At the UF Health Heart Transplant - Heart & Vascular Hospital, we offer heart transplantation services for children and adults. Our services include:

UF Health is named a high-performing hospital by U.S. News & World Report.
Heart failure
This program focuses on the treatment of patients with congestive heart failure.
The Ventricular Assist Device (VAD) program, led by Dr. Mustafa M. Ahmed, uses state-of-the-art devices to assist the heart when waiting for transplantation or as a permanent solution. We are a Joint Commission Disease Specific certified VAD center.
Heart transplant
This program combines the expertise of cardiothoracic surgeons and cardiologists to perform the transplant and care for patients long after. Learn about preparing for a heart transplant and what to expect during and after surgery.
